Jon Vice, Children's Hospital of Wisconsin chairman, is the recipient of the 2009 Arthur B. Kohasky Leadership Award, making him one of the people who will be honored for making a positive impact on the community at the Wauwatosa Public Library Leadership Luncheon on Tuesday, May 12.
Vice, who recently retired from the position of chief executive officer, provided nearly 30 years of hospital leadership. He serves on several boards, including that of the Children's Miracle Network.
Student Leadership Awards will be given to Madeline Bersch, Pius XI High School; Jaclyn Glaser, Wauwatosa West High School; Anna Layden, Divine Savior Holy Angels High School; Ryan Moss, Marquette University High School; Matthew Patton, Wauwatosa East High School; and Erica Spielgelberg, Wisconsin Lutheran High School.
Pulitzer-prize winning journalist and author Bob Woodward will give the keynote address for the luncheon at the Crowne Plaza.
